Sound location know-how has usually been patterned across the human ear, however why do this when bats are clearly higher at it? Virginia Tech researchers have definitely requested that query. They’ve developed a sound location system that mates a bat-like ear design with a deep neural community to pinpoint sounds inside half a level — a pair of human ears is barely correct inside 9 levels, and even the most recent know-how stops at 7.5 levels.
The system flutters the outer ear to create Doppler shift signatures associated to the sound’s supply. Because the patterns are too complicated to simply decipher, the group educated the neural community to offer the supply route for each acquired echo. And in contrast to human-inspired programs, it solely wants one receiver and a single frequency.
There’s numerous work left earlier than that is sensible, however the scientists can already see their bat-based know-how serving to robots navigate “complicated” outside areas with little work. You may see farm robots that harvest with excessive precision, biodiversity screens with uncanny accuracy and navy robots that traverse troublesome terrain with little enter. If nothing else, it is a reminder that the best biomimicry is not essentially primarily based on our personal biology.
